India vs Sri Lanka: Sri Lanka batting coach Grant Flower tests positive for COVID-19 ahead of India series
Sri Lanka batting coach Grant Flower has tested positive for COVID-19.

Xtra Time Web Desk: Sri Lanka’s batting coach Grant Flower has tested positive for COVID-19 on Thursday, 48 hours after the squad’s arrival from England and less than a week before the home series against India. Flower has been isolated from the rest of the squad which is undergoing hard quarantine on arrival.

“Batting Coach of the Sri Lanka National Team Grant Flower has tested positive for COVID-19,” Sri Lanka Cricket (SLC) said in a statement. “He was found to be positive during a PCR test carried out on him today when Flower showed mild symptoms of the disease.”

“Immediately upon identification, Flower was isolated from the rest of the team members (players and coaches) who are undergoing quarantine following their return from England,” it further stated.

“He is now undergoing due medical protocols. All the other players who are quarantining have also been tested.”

The white ball series will kick start with the first ODI being played at the R Pramadasa Stadium on July 13.
